Armenia’s Prime Minister Announces Plan for Three Provincial Fields to Host 2029 FIFA World Youth Cup

Three provincial fields must be built in Armenia by 2029 to meet world development goals.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an expressed the importance of hosting the 2029 FIFA World Youth Cup, emphasizing the need for provincial fields that meet international standards. The presence of world youth is seen as a great motivation for centralized efforts. Discussions are underway to establish fields in Vanadzor and Ijevan, with plans to revamp the former provincial field in Ijevan by 2029.
